The role of Compensation & Benefits Coordinator will support with global payroll, benefits, compensation, and compliance tasks to ensure our practices are accurate and consistent, and that our employees feel valued and supported. This is an administrative and operational role that will manage day-to-day tasks and delivery of payroll, benefits, and compliance across multiple countries. This is an exciting opportunity for an individual that is early in their People career and is seeking to build expertise in global compensation, benefits, payroll, and compliance. In this role, you will gain hands-on experience supporting these key people programmes and ensuring workflows run smoothly and with accuracy.

As the Compensation & Benefits Coordinator, you will report to the Associate Director, Compensation & Benefits with a focus on supporting global compliance, payroll operations, and benefits administration. This role ensures accurate and timely execution of critical people processes across multiple regions, partnering closely with internal teams and external vendors. You will maintain high standards of data integrity, service delivery, and confidentiality while contributing to an exceptional employee experience throughout the global organisation.

Payroll & Benefits Administration
  • Serve as a day-to-day liaison between the People team and global payroll providers to prepare payroll data and ensure timely, accurate payroll submissions.
  • Input, validate, and maintain company and employee data in HRIS, payroll & benefit systems, including adding new hires, terminations, compensation changes, deductions, leaves of absence, and ongoing benefit adjustments.
  • Assist with conducting regular payroll and benefit audits in regional systems to ensure continuous accuracy and compliance with internal controls.
  • Respond to benefit & payroll-related inquiries from internal employees with sensitivity, professionalism, and confidentiality; liaise with external vendors to resolve their inquiries when needed.
  • Assist with auditing and reconciliation of monthly benefit carrier invoices to ensure they properly reflect fluctuating employee enrollments.
  • Create and maintain employee leave of absence payroll trackers to support ongoing pay visibility and reconciliation for employees on leave.
Global Compliance
  • Assist with maintaining compliance with employment law, tax, and regulatory requirements across all of tmp's regions.
  • Complete and verify new hire paperwork for accuracy and compliance based on regional employment requirements.
  • Support internal audits and reporting, while proactively identifying risks and implementing mitigations.
  • Stay up-to-date on global and regional data compliance requirements (GDPR and other country or state-specific standards), managing accurate reporting and documentation for each.
  • Support mobility-related tasks such as visa documentation, relocation assistance, maintaining records, and liaising with external vendors where needed.
  • Track, administer, and drive completion of mandatory compliance trainings in vendor systems.
Compensation Management
  • Support with administration of twice-annual compensation review cycles through data entry, reporting, and paperwork.
  • Assist with conducting annual and ongoing global compensation benchmarking and gender pay gap research to maintain equitable compensation practices globally.
  • Proactively monitor pay equity and pay compliance across all regions, identifying opportunities to enhance fairness and mitigate risk.
  • Maintain compliant, accurate, and organized compensation documentation.
  • Support with regular and ad-hoc requests with compensation reporting in People systems.
